Four Donegal players and one Leitrim player have been named in the Republic of Ireland’s senior women’s squad for two upcoming World Cup qualifiers. Donegal natives Tyler Toland, Amy Boyle Carr, Roma McLaughlin and Amber Barrett have all been named in the 22-player squad, as has Leitrim’s Dearbhaile Beirne. The…
